About Gastro Pop

Gastro Pop is a sativa-leaning hybrid bred for flavour and reliable performance in temperate conditions. It combines citrus and sweet berry terpenes with a clear-headed, focused high and a gentle physical ease, making it a versatile choice for growers seeking consistent indoor results or protected outdoor cultivation.

Grow Difficulty:

Gastro Pop is intermediate to grow and benefits from steady airflow and precise feeding in a wet Welsh valley climate. Vigilant mould and pest checks are necessary because resistance is average.

Flowering Time:

Flowering normally takes 8–9 weeks under stable light and nutrient regimes. Outdoor crops in temperate zones are typically ready by late September to early October.

Yield:

Indoor yields are medium-high, commonly 450–550 g/m² with proper training and nutrition. Outdoor results can be larger in sheltered, sunny sites but depend on summer conditions.

Height:

Plants reach a medium height of roughly 0.8–1.5 m with a strong central cola and productive side branches. The structure responds well to SCROG or low-stress training to maximise light penetration.

Environment:

Indoors in Manchester Gastro Pop does best with controlled humidity and a robust feeding plan to maintain vigour. Outdoors around Manchester it rewards a sheltered position or greenhouse to reduce rain damage.

Climate:

Growing Gastro Pop in Manchester requires particular attention to moisture because of the wet Welsh valley climate. Use good drainage, raised beds or pots and keep plants under cover during prolonged rain.

Should I top Gastro Pop or just LST?
A
Verified answer
A single top early followed by low-stress training works well; it gives multiple main colas without excessive recovery time.

Any tips for drying in damp conditions?
A
Verified answer
Use a controlled drying space with dehumidification, avoid overcrowding, and aim for slow even drying around 6–10 days.
